Getting the infrastructure in place would be the toughest part. Think of it like a startup business

You’d need offices across the country, diligent and loyal workers (thorough vetting process), marketing, massive fundraising drives, volunteers to canvas neighborhoods to test the viability of the party in specific local/state/federal districts.

And the 2 most difficult things would be getting a) trustyworthy candidates and b) finding friendly/fair ballot counters to prevent from a rigged vote

I honestly don’t think we could have all that by 2022.
